Kherson
Two days in the past, after we up to date maps to incorporate Ukrainian management of a collection of cities and villages alongside the southern half of the road in Kherson oblast, I stated that I used to be much less assured about that map than any I had put out. Nevertheless, I can now say … that map was good. Over the following 24 hours after the map got here out, there was nothing however candy affirmation of the reported positions.

Even higher: Ukraine is now advancing from these positions, inserting severe stress on Russian forces within the metropolis of Kherson. The three essential cities captured two days in the past had been Soldatske, Pravdyne, and Oleksandrivsk. Now Ukrainian forces are reported to be holding the village of Myrne. Combating nonetheless continues at Kyselivka on the north finish of this space, and at Stanislav on the south, however within the center Ukrainian forces have reportedly moved throughout fields to threaten a essential Russian place at Tomyna Balka.
From the positions they now maintain, Ukraine is blasting artillery into Russian positions close to Kherson airport. However much more telling, Ukraine is now hanging positions all the way in which throughout the river (these flame icons on the decrease proper)—presumably counterbattery hearth at Russian positions method over there.
Associated to these long-distance pictures are experiences that the Ukrainian forces preventing at Stanislav embody newly skilled forces driving freshly donated Polish T72 tanks, U.S. M113 armored carriers, and quite a lot of new infantry preventing automobiles. These forces are doing nicely because the dealing with troops are reported to be conscripts despatched from Luhansk. In some experiences, Ukraine has now lower off Russian forces at Stanislav and neighboring Shyroka Balka, so search for potential change of management alongside the coast within the subsequent day.
The three essential factors on this space exterior of Kherson itself, are Kyselivka, the place Ukraine has been preventing for over a day; Tomyna Balka; and the realm proper across the airport and Chornobaivka, which Russia has reportedly fortified to face up to a Ukrainian assault.
How a lot has modified right here? Every week in the past, this complete map—except a small space reaching out towards Oleksandrivsk—would have been crimson. The good points round Kherson aren’t spectacular … as a result of they’re not Kherson. However they’re vital, and all indications are that Ukraine continues to be shifting ahead.
